Q
Do I need installation brackets?
A
Installation brackets are a valuable addition to your linear trench drain system. They ensure that the surface remains level and prevent any movement of the channels while pouring.

A Closer Look at Trench Drains

Trench drains, also known as channel drains, are linear drainage systems designed to collect and channel surface water. They consist of an elongated trench or channel with a grating or drain cover on top. This design allows them to efficiently capture and direct water to a designated outlet.

Benefits of Linear Trench Drains

1. Storm Water Runoff Management: Trench drains are instrumental in stormwater management. They effectively collect rainwater and prevent it from pooling on surfaces, reducing the risk of flooding and water damage.

2. Erosion Prevention: By guiding water away from surfaces, a channel drain system can help prevent soil erosion, preserving the integrity of landscapes and structural foundations.

3. Safe and Stable Surfaces: In areas where slip hazards are a concern, a trench drainage system can enhance safety. They keep surfaces dry and minimize the risk of accidents.

4. Versatility: Trench drains come in various materials such as stainless steel, plastic, ductile iron, and fiber-reinforced concrete. This versatility makes them suitable for diverse applications, from patios and pool decks to industrial settings.

5. Low Maintenance: Trench drains are designed for easy maintenance. With removable grates and simple cleaning, they ensure ongoing functionality.
